One plate of a capacitor is fixed, and the other is connected to a spring as shown in. Area of both the plates is `A` In strady state (equilibrium), separation between the plates is `0.8d` (spring was unstretched , and the distance between the plates was `d` when capacitor was uncharged). The force conntant of the spring is approximately.

A

`(4epsilon_0AE^2)/d^3`

B

`(2epsilon_0AE^2)/d^2`

C

`(6epsilon_0AE^2)/(Ad^3)`

D

`(epsilon_0AE^3)/(2d^3)`

Text Solution

Verified by Experts

The correct Answer is:
A
